Paysend, the global fintech innovator, proudly marks its 8th anniversary celebrating nearly a decade of bold innovation, strategic partnerships, and customer-driven growth.
Founded in the UK in 2017, Paysend has evolved from a cross-border money transfer startup into a leading global fintech company with a clear mission: to simplify money transfer for all by building the world’s largest open, instant digital payments network. Today, Paysend generates over $100 million in annual revenue and serves over 11 million consumers alongside a growing base of enterprise clients—including global leaders in the money movement and high-growth platforms payroll space.
